True Blood Season 3, Episode 5 (part 3)
At the Sheriff’s Department, Jason is washing cars when he sees a pretty blond drive by. He remembers seeing her in the woods. He umps into the police car and follows her – turning on the sirens to make her pull over. The shirtless Jason exits the car with sunglasses and a ticket pad, asking her for her license, registration and insurance card. She tells him she doesn’t think he’s a cop and wonders where his badge, his gun and his shirt are. Jason tells her he’ll be a cop “real soon” and still wants to see her identification. Jason asks why she was crying the first time he saw her. He introduces himself and she tells him her name is Crystal. Jason wants to meet her at Merlotte’s that night but she says no.
At Merlotte’s, Jesus is waiting for Lafayette and Tommy is trying his hand at bussing tables. Arlene is rude to Jessica. Jessica glamours a couple and tells them not to tip their waitress (Arlene). Hoyt comes in with a date who is very yappy. Jessica is upset and Tommy notices – asking her what is wrong. Jessica tells him about Hoyt and Tommy tries to cheer her up when he gets a call from his father. Joe Lee wants Tommy to come home immediately.
Franklin has Tara tied up again and he is raging, bloody tears streaming down his face. Tara is shaking in terror. She asks him to forgive her and tells him she is afraid of the other vampires.
Russell is questioning Bill about the file that Franklin discovered in Bill’s house. Russell is wondering why Bill has names circled on Sookie’s family genealogy papers. Russell surmises that Bill believes telepathy runs in Sookie’s family and Bill is trying to discover more about her abilities. Coot interrupts and wants to talk to Russell in private.
Jason is waiting at Merlotte’s, hoping Crystal will show up when Andy sits down with him. Andy has made arrangements for Jason to take the police entrance exam but Jason isn’t happy about it.
Jesus and Lafayette are at the pool table after Lafayette’s shift. Jesus is flirty as he sets up the pool table.
Tommy asks Sam if he can stay with him. Sam says okay but he wants to know what is going on with the Mickens family but Tommy is not inclined to talk.
Bill is in his room when Coot enters, putting him on guard. Coot tells Bill that Sookie is fooling around with Alcide and Bill becomes enraged and begins beating on Coot. A vampire guard enters at the commotion and Bill pushes him against the silver lining on the interior of the doors then escapes the room.
Jason is in the parking lot at Merlotte’s when he sees Crystal. She had come to see him but then couldn’t bring herself to go inside. She is upset and Jason convinces her to go for a walk with him. They end up by the lake where they kiss. Jason comments that she seems most comfortable in the woods. She tells him she has never been happier than she is with him at that moment.
